Gitweb links:
...log
http://git.netsurf-browser.org/netsurf.git/shortlog/486aff5efcd4fd4039156423b832c9c65df88a58
...commit
http://git.netsurf-browser.org/netsurf.git/commit/486aff5efcd4fd4039156423b832c9c65df88a58
...tree
http://git.netsurf-browser.org/netsurf.git/tree/486aff5efcd4fd4039156423b832c9c65df88a58
The branch, master has been updated
via 486aff5efcd4fd4039156423b832c9c65df88a58 (commit)
via 6321243bbd2d7ad5407eb9383d19b7d79e88122f (commit)
from 727ff38647218638989d8646b57fac968aba92eb (commit)
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.
- Log -----------------------------------------------------------------
commitdiff
http://git.netsurf-browser.org/netsurf.git/commit/?id=486aff5efcd4fd4039156423b832c9c65df88a58
commit 486aff5efcd4fd4039156423b832c9c65df88a58
Author: Daniel Silverstone <[email protected]>
Commit: Daniel Silverstone <[email protected]>
GTK: Drain GTK events before schedule_run()
Signed-off-by: Daniel Silverstone <[email protected]>
diff --git a/frontends/gtk/gui.c b/frontends/gtk/gui.c
index 3cfcd5c..17dbc49 100644
--- a/frontends/gtk/gui.c
+++ b/frontends/gtk/gui.c
@@ -500,6 +500,9 @@ static void nsgtk_main(void)
FD_ZERO(&write_fd_set);
FD_ZERO(&exc_fd_set);
+ while (gtk_events_pending())
+ gtk_main_iteration_do(TRUE);
+
schedule_run();
fetch_fdset(&read_fd_set, &write_fd_set, &exc_fd_set, &max_fd);
commitdiff
http://git.netsurf-browser.org/netsurf.git/commit/?id=6321243bbd2d7ad5407eb9383d19b7d79e88122f
commit 6321243bbd2d7ad5407eb9383d19b7d79e88122f
Author: Daniel Silverstone <[email protected]>
Commit: Daniel Silverstone <[email protected]>
GTK: Catch a couple of missed flag renames
Signed-off-by: Daniel Silverstone <[email protected]>
diff --git a/frontends/gtk/corewindow.c b/frontends/gtk/corewindow.c
index fc26f13..1cc8c62 100644
--- a/frontends/gtk/corewindow.c
+++ b/frontends/gtk/corewindow.c
@@ -757,7 +757,7 @@ nserror nsgtk_corewindow_init(struct nsgtk_corewindow
*nsgtk_cw)
nsgtk_widget_override_background_color(
GTK_WIDGET(nsgtk_cw->drawing_area),
- GTK_STATE_NORMAL,
+ GTK_STATE_FLAG_NORMAL,
0, 0xffff, 0xffff, 0xffff);
return NSERROR_OK;
diff --git a/frontends/gtk/window.c b/frontends/gtk/window.c
index 925c378..3c2e2f4 100644
--- a/frontends/gtk/window.c
+++ b/frontends/gtk/window.c
@@ -908,7 +908,7 @@ gui_window_create(struct browser_window *bw,
/* set the default background colour of the drawing area to white. */
nsgtk_widget_override_background_color(GTK_WIDGET(g->layout),
- GTK_STATE_NORMAL,
+ GTK_STATE_FLAG_NORMAL,
0, 0xffff, 0xffff, 0xffff);
nsgtk_connect_draw_event(GTK_WIDGET(g->layout),
-----------------------------------------------------------------------
Summary of changes:
frontends/gtk/corewindow.c | 2 +-
frontends/gtk/gui.c | 3 +++
frontends/gtk/window.c | 2 +-
3 files changed, 5 insertions(+), 2 deletions(-)
diff --git a/frontends/gtk/corewindow.c b/frontends/gtk/corewindow.c
index fc26f13..1cc8c62 100644
--- a/frontends/gtk/corewindow.c
+++ b/frontends/gtk/corewindow.c
@@ -757,7 +757,7 @@ nserror nsgtk_corewindow_init(struct nsgtk_corewindow
*nsgtk_cw)
nsgtk_widget_override_background_color(
GTK_WIDGET(nsgtk_cw->drawing_area),
- GTK_STATE_NORMAL,
+ GTK_STATE_FLAG_NORMAL,
0, 0xffff, 0xffff, 0xffff);
return NSERROR_OK;
diff --git a/frontends/gtk/gui.c b/frontends/gtk/gui.c
index 3cfcd5c..17dbc49 100644
--- a/frontends/gtk/gui.c
+++ b/frontends/gtk/gui.c
@@ -500,6 +500,9 @@ static void nsgtk_main(void)
FD_ZERO(&write_fd_set);
FD_ZERO(&exc_fd_set);
+ while (gtk_events_pending())
+ gtk_main_iteration_do(TRUE);
+
schedule_run();
fetch_fdset(&read_fd_set, &write_fd_set, &exc_fd_set, &max_fd);
diff --git a/frontends/gtk/window.c b/frontends/gtk/window.c
index 925c378..3c2e2f4 100644
--- a/frontends/gtk/window.c
+++ b/frontends/gtk/window.c
@@ -908,7 +908,7 @@ gui_window_create(struct browser_window *bw,
/* set the default background colour of the drawing area to white. */
nsgtk_widget_override_background_color(GTK_WIDGET(g->layout),
- GTK_STATE_NORMAL,
+ GTK_STATE_FLAG_NORMAL,
0, 0xffff, 0xffff, 0xffff);
nsgtk_connect_draw_event(GTK_WIDGET(g->layout),
--
NetSurf Browser
_______________________________________________
netsurf-commits mailing list
[email protected]
http://listmaster.pepperfish.net/cgi-bin/mailman/listinfo/netsurf-commits-netsurf-browser.org